The is a specialized hybrid vehicle designed to bridge the gap between traditional agricultural tractors and heavy-duty road trucks. Built on the robust MAN TGS chassis, it is engineered for "combined use," meaning it can haul heavy loads across soft, uneven fields and then immediately transition to high-speed road transport. Uses the MAN TipMatic 12-speed automated gearbox with a specific OFFROAD program that ensures faster shifting to maintain traction on inclines.
It typically runs on wide, soil-conserving agricultural tires (e.g., 445/65 R22.5 front, 600/50 R22.5 rear) that provide traction on wet soil while minimizing ground pressure.
It includes a trailer coupling bracket with forced steering, 80-mm ball head couplings, and rear hydraulic connections for controlling slurry tankers or tippers.
